IDEA注冊jar包使用和常用插件


IDEA注冊jar包使用

點擊獲取下載地址或生成注冊碼

一、安裝完成后,先不啟動,首先如下圖修改相關的地方。

二、啟動IDEA,並且激活IDEA

IDEA插件倉庫

IntelliJ IDEA Plugins

一、Maven Helper

  我一般用這款插件來查看maven的依賴樹。在不使用此插件的情況下,要想查看maven的依賴樹就要使用Maven命令maven dependency:tree來查看依賴。想要查看是否有依賴沖突也可以使用mvn dependency:tree -Dverbose -Dincludes=<groupId>:<artifactId>只查看關心的jar包,但是這樣還是需要我執行命令,並且當項目比較復雜的時候,這個過程是比較漫長的。maven helper就能很好的解決這個問題。

  一旦安裝了Maven Helper插件,只要打開pom文件,就可以打開該pom文件的Dependency Analyzer視圖(在文件打開之后,文件下面會多出這樣一個tab),進入Dependency Analyzer視圖之后有三個查看選項,分別是Conflicts(沖突)、All Dependencies as List(列表形式查看所有依賴)、All Dependencies as Tree(樹結構查看所有依賴)。並且這個頁面還支持搜索。很方便!並且使用該插件還能快速的執行maven命令。

來一張maven helper提供的圖片感受一下:

 二、FindBugs-IDEA

    FindBugs很多人都並不陌生,Eclipse中有插件可以幫助查找代碼中隱藏的bug,IDEA中也有這款插件。

使用方法很簡單,就是可以對多種級別的內容進行finbugs

分析完之后會有一個視圖進行提示,詳細的說明是哪種問題。

三、CheckStyle-IDEA

  通過檢查對代碼編碼格式,命名約定,Javadoc,類設計等方面進行代碼規范和風格的檢查,從而有效約束開發人員更好地遵循代碼編寫規范。
軟件安裝成功之后,首先要設置規則。可以通過 Preferences—>Other Settings —>CheckStyles 進行設置,可以直接將文件添加進來,然后就可以對具體的文件進行檢查了。

同樣,該插件也有個單獨的視圖,該視圖可以展示檢查結果。

四、GsonFormat

  Java開發中,經常有把json格式的內容轉成Object的需求,GsonFormat這款插件可以實現該功能。

五、Key promoter

  很多開發都是從Eclipse轉到Idea的。用習慣了Eclipse的快捷鍵之后在使用IDEA真的非常不習慣。Key promoter這款插件適合新手使用。當你點擊鼠標一個功能的時候,可以提示你這個功能快捷鍵是什么。

六、Jrebel

    JRebel for IntelliJ是一款熱部署插件。由於我們團隊有內部的熱部署方案,所以該插件我沒用過,但是這個插件和我們內部的插件差不多,所以在這也推薦一下。

七、AceJump

  AceJump其實是一款能夠代替鼠標的軟件,只要安裝了這款插件,可以在代碼中跳轉到任意位置。按快捷鍵進入 AceJump 模式后(默認是 Ctrl+J),再按任一個字符,插件就會在屏幕中這個字符的所有出現位置都打上標簽,你只要再按一下標簽的字符,就能把光標移到該位置上。換言之,你要移動光標時,眼睛一直看着目標位置就行了,根本不用管光標的當前位置。

這個自己安裝一下實踐起來就知道了,我平時其實不怎么用,可能是沒用習慣吧。

八、Markdown Navigator

  Markdown Navigator安裝這個插件之后,打開.md文件就可以通過一個支持md的視圖查看和編輯內容。一般用於寫README.md文件。但是這個插件我不太用,因為他對md語法支持的並不是很好。還是習慣用macdown這款軟件。

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M